Press release

III All-Russian practical conference-seminar “Corporate Procurement – 2015:

the Practice of Application of the Federal Law № 223-FZ”

(March 3 - 4, 2015, Moscow)


On March 3-4, 2015 the Public Procurement Institute organized in Moscow the third all-Russian conference “Corporate Procurement – 2015: the Practice of Application of the Federal Law № 223-FZ”.     

The conference was focused on practical aspects of goods, works and services purchases by budgetary and independent entities, unitary enterprises, other types of federal and municipal agencies, and natural monopolies. The Federal Law No. 223-FZ “On the purchases of goods, works and services by different types of legal entities” dated July 18, 2011 regulates procurement activity of all these types of legal entities.

Over two conference days speakers from the Public Procurement Institute, governmental agencies (the Ministry of Economic Development, the Federal Antimonopoly Service, the Federal Treasury), and procurement consulting and research organizations delivered over 20 presentations. The Federal Antimonopoly Service reports raised a large number of questions from the conference participants. In addition, round-table sessions were organized at the end of each day, where the Institute experts answered multiple questions related to the Federal Law No. 223-FZ. 

The conference took place in Izmailovo Hotel in Moscow and was attended by over 150 participants. Six Russian cities were connected to the event through the videoconference, including Barnaul (with two conference points), Vladivostok, Irkutsk, Moscow, Samara and Chelyabinsk. 

All the presentations can be found in the «Collection of Reports», a book prepared by «Yurisprudentsiya» publishing house specifically for the conference start date. The book includes 27 presentations and reports, and can be purchased from the bookstores or the publishing house.
